Run Loops transactional tests inside Claude Desktop
The `send_transactional_email` tool lets you trigger transactional templates right from your chat prompt in Claude Desktop. This desktop client fires the exact API payload to your Loops account instantly. Instead of opening a browser tab to check your history, you tell Claude Desktop to run `list_transactional_emails` to fetch your recent Loops logs. This MCP Server connection keeps your Loops email debugging inside your Claude Desktop chat interface.
Manage your Loops subscriber audience using the MCP Server
The `create_contact` tool inserts new subscribers into your Loops database directly from the Claude Desktop sidebar. You only need to type the email address into the Claude Desktop chat window to add them to your Loops mailing lists. When a customer requests an update, Claude Desktop uses `update_contact` to modify their properties in your Loops dashboard. Your desktop agent can also run `delete_contact` to purge test users from Loops without leaving your conversation.
Verify Loops suppressions inside Claude Desktop
The `get_contact_suppression` tool checks if a specific email address is suppressed from receiving your Loops campaigns inside Claude Desktop. Claude Desktop queries this suppression status directly to help you diagnose Loops delivery issues. You can also command Claude Desktop to run `list_mailing_lists` to see your active Loops segments. This MCP Server query ensures you target the right Loops audience before sending from Claude Desktop.
Set up Loops MCP in Claude Web or Desktop
- 1
Open Claude Settings
Go to claude.ai, click your profile icon, then navigate to Customize → Connectors.
- 2
Add Custom Connector
Click the "+" button and select Add custom connector. Paste your Vinkius endpoint URL:
https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cpReplace[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]with your token from cloud.vinkius.com. For OAuth-protected servers, expand Advanced settings to add credentials. - 3
Start a conversation
Open a new chat. The Loops MCP tools are available immediately — no restart needed.
Endpoint URL
https://edge.vinkius.com/[YOUR_TOKEN_HERE]/mcp No configuration file needed — paste the URL directly in the Claude web interface.
Available on Free (1 connector), Pro, Max, Team, and Enterprise plans.
